Reba McEntire’s Emotional Tribute to Brandon Blackstock on ‘The Voice’

Reba McEntire, the beloved country music star and judge on the hit singing competition show The Voice, broke down in tears during a recent episode as she reflected on the tragic passing of her stepson, Brandon Blackstock. The emotional moment unfolded after contestant Aubrey Nicole delivered a powerful rendition of Martina McBride’s song, “I’m Gonna Love You Through It,” which touched a deep chord with Reba.

During the episode, Reba shared candidly about her personal loss, revealing, “I lost my oldest son because he did not win with cancer, so that was a real reminder that life goes on.” Her heartfelt words resonated with viewers and fellow judges alike, highlighting the profound impact Brandon’s death has had on her life.

Remembering Brandon Blackstock: A Life and Legacy

Brandon Blackstock passed away on August 7 after a private battle with melanoma, the most aggressive form of skin cancer. He was 48 years old. Despite his illness, Brandon spent his final days surrounded by family at his home in Butte, Montana, where he enjoyed the privacy and peace of his ranch and rodeo lifestyle.

Brandon was not only Reba’s stepson but also a devoted father to his two children, River and Remington. His former marriage to singer Kelly Clarkson, who has also been publicly grieving, brought additional attention to his life and legacy. Kelly Clarkson even took time off from her talk show and canceled several Las Vegas residency concerts to prioritize her children and honor Brandon’s memory.

Reba McEntire has been vocal about the close bond she shared with Brandon. She described her relationship with him as “precious” and emphasized that she helped raise him alongside his parents and siblings. “He brought joy to everybody that met him, and we’ll never forget him,” Reba said in a recent interview.

The Impact of Loss and the Power of Music

The emotional weight of Brandon’s passing was palpable during the episode of The Voice. Reba explained that singing songs about loss and love helps keep the memory of loved ones alive and provides comfort during difficult times. “We sing songs about it so that we can remember the ones that we love so much and that we lean on at times like this,” she said.

The moment also highlighted the supportive atmosphere among the judges, with Snoop Dogg offering Reba tissues as she became overwhelmed with emotion. This touching interaction underscored the human side of celebrities who often face personal tragedies away from the public eye.

How Reba McEntire Honors Brandon’s Memory

Following Brandon Blackstock’s death, Reba took to social media to share a heartfelt tribute. She posted a carousel of images with the caption: “Last week, my stepson/oldest son Brandon Blackstock went home to be with God. His struggle is over and he is in eternal peace in God’s presence. There is no one else like him, and I’m thankful for the time we had together. His legacy and laughter will be carried on through his family. Rest in peace cowboy. Happy trails to you till we meet again.”

This public expression of grief and love allowed fans and followers to connect with Reba’s loss and celebrate Brandon’s life. It also brought awareness to the seriousness of melanoma and the importance of early detection and treatment.
